On 8/8/25 Centers for Disease Control and Prevention forecasted grant opportunity RFA-CK-26-104 for Eliminating Parasitic and Neglected Tropical Disease Threats to the United States - Program Support and Research to Reduce Threats to Americans at Home and Abroad with funding of $10.0 million.
The grant will be issued under grant program 93.326 Strengthening Public Health through Surveillance, Epidemiologic Research, Disease Detection and Prevention.
It is expected that 3 total grants will be made
worth between $500,000 and $666,667.
